We encourage everyone to take resonsibility for the safety and security of themselves and others. We promote the crime prevention message through campus programs and literature distribution. We believe that publicizing crime and campus safety information helps make this campus safer. Timely warning reports of serious crimes, such as those listed below, are provided to the campus community. These crimes are reported to the campus community using "Crime Alert" bulletins, the World Wide Web, the student newspaper, campus radio, campus television station, local news media, and/or other mailings. "Crime Alert" bulletins can be found posted on bulletin boards in both large and small living units, academic and nonacademic buildings, and the BGSU Department of Public Safety website.

Per the Jeanne Cleary Act, we make timely warning reports to the campus community of serious crimes, such as:

  • murder
  • manslaughter
  • robbery
  • arson
  • aggravated assault
  • burglary
  • motor vehicle theft
  • rape
  • hate crimes
  • arrest for liquor law violations
  • drug law violations
  • illegal weapons possession

Information contained in the "Crime Alert" includes:

  • Type of criminal activity reported
  • Date and time of the incident
  • Location of the incident
  • A brief description of the offense
  • Suspect(s)
  • Specific safety response
  • Police and emergency telephone numbers
  • Issuance and removal dates
